Compare commits

...

2 Commits

Author SHA1 Message Date
dom
ace286753c flutter 3.41.6
Signed-off-by: dom <githubaccount56556@proton.me>
2026-03-27 10:33:15 +08:00
dom
f0430eba9f opt player bar
Signed-off-by: dom <githubaccount56556@proton.me>
2026-03-26 18:34:57 +08:00
4 changed files with 10 additions and 7 deletions

2
.fvmrc
View File

@@ -1,3 +1,3 @@
{ {
"flutter": "3.41.5" "flutter": "3.41.6"
} }

View File

@@ -23,7 +23,8 @@ import 'package:flutter/rendering.dart'
ContainerRenderObjectMixin, ContainerRenderObjectMixin,
MultiChildLayoutParentData, MultiChildLayoutParentData,
RenderBoxContainerDefaultsMixin, RenderBoxContainerDefaultsMixin,
BoxHitTestResult; BoxHitTestResult,
TransformLayer;
class PlayerBar extends MultiChildRenderObjectWidget { class PlayerBar extends MultiChildRenderObjectWidget {
const PlayerBar({ const PlayerBar({
@@ -92,14 +93,16 @@ class RenderBottomBar extends RenderBox
@override @override
void paint(PaintingContext context, Offset offset) { void paint(PaintingContext context, Offset offset) {
if (_transform != null) { if (_transform != null) {
context.pushTransform( layer = context.pushTransform(
needsCompositing, needsCompositing,
offset, offset,
_transform!, _transform!,
defaultPaint, defaultPaint,
oldLayer: layer as TransformLayer?,
); );
} else { } else {
defaultPaint(context, offset); defaultPaint(context, offset);
layer = null;
} }
} }

View File

@@ -1569,10 +1569,10 @@ packages:
dependency: transitive dependency: transitive
description: description:
name: sentry name: sentry
sha256: a49b4fb1cba576fe216347dc2a0e6d76076fb998e6012857db96f991c23b7b3c sha256: "288aee3d35f252ac0dc3a4b0accbbe7212fa2867604027f2cc5bc65334afd743"
url: "https://pub.dev" url: "https://pub.dev"
source: hosted source: hosted
version: "9.15.0" version: "9.16.0"
share_plus: share_plus:
dependency: "direct main" dependency: "direct main"
description: description:
@@ -2063,4 +2063,4 @@ packages:
version: "3.1.3" version: "3.1.3"
sdks: sdks:
dart: ">=3.10.3 <4.0.0" dart: ">=3.10.3 <4.0.0"
flutter: "3.41.5" flutter: "3.41.6"

View File

@@ -21,7 +21,7 @@ version: 2.0.1+1
environment: environment:
sdk: ">=3.10.0" sdk: ">=3.10.0"
flutter: 3.41.5 # update `.fvmrc` config flutter: 3.41.6 # update `.fvmrc` config
# Dependencies specify other packages that your package needs in order to work. # Dependencies specify other packages that your package needs in order to work.
# To automatically upgrade your package dependencies to the latest versions # To automatically upgrade your package dependencies to the latest versions